In a poignant revelation, former England cricketer Freddie Flintoff discusses his mental and physical recovery following a severe accident while filming for Top Gear. The incident in December 2022 left him with broken ribs and facial injuries, eventually leading to a £9 million settlement with the BBC. Now, in an upcoming Disney+ documentary, Flintoff opens up about the lasting impact of this harrowing event on both his body and mind.
Despite the challenges he faces—ranging from anxiety and nightmares to accepting a new sense of self—Flintoff remains determined to move forward. This documentary not only delves into the crash but also explores his illustrious sports career, providing viewers with an intimate look at one of Britain's most beloved athletes as he navigates life post-accident.
